When the sun hides behind clouds, there are many exciting indoor activities to discover in the region. For example, the fascinating Phenomenta in Lüdenscheid. Here, around 180 different exhibits are waiting to be explored by researchers big and small. The lovingly designed exhibits offer plenty of incentive to try things out and be amazed - ideal for a rainy day.
Lüdia, a human-like robot, acts as a receptionist and welcomes all visitors. And that's not all: in the Phenomenta Tower there is an impressive Foucault pendulum and the largest kaleidoscope in Europe. There are a variety of experiments that invite you to take part. This allows visitors to learn how to build a bridge without glue that they can actually walk across. There are also opportunities to have your photo taken while high jumping at the highest point or to play football with a drop of water. Not far away, in Bonn, there are also exciting options for families. The German Museum has opened a new children's and family area on artificial intelligence. Here the KI:osk becomes an experience space that teaches the basics of artificial intelligence in a playful way. Young visitors can look forward to machine learning games or try out puppet shows. On weekends, public holidays and holidays, a kiosk with a changing AI range provides variety. If you want to take some time out, you will find a quiet relaxation zone in the KI oasis.
